The patch that enabled these had no useful changelog that explains
why it is done, and it causes a build warning:
WARNING: unmet direct dependencies detected for STM32_DMA
Depends on [n]: DMADEVICES [=n] && (ARCH_STM32 [=y] || COMPILE_TEST [=y])
Selected by [y]:
- MACH_STM32MP157 [=y] && ARCH_STM32 [=y] && ARCH_MULTI_V7 [=y]
Generally, platforms should not select arbitrary drivers, so let's
just revert that change.

The A83t, unlike the other Allwinner SoCs, cannot use PSCI because of a
silicon bug. As such, we needed to have some smp_ops in order to bringup
the various cores (and clusters) found on this SoC.

The msm8996 PCIe sits behind the "agnoc0", which is represented as a
simple-pm-bus, so enable support for this. Then enable the QMP phy
driver.
Also enable the atl1c ethernet driver and ath10k wlan driver to support
these components on the DragonBoard820c.

We want to work towards phasing out the at24_platform_data structure.
There are few users and its contents can be represented using generic
device properties. Using device properties only will allow us to
significantly simplify the at24 configuration code.
Remove the at24_platform_data structure and replace it with an array
of property entries. Drop the byte_len/size property, as the model name
already implies the EEPROM's size.

Enable GLINK RPM so that we get RPM regulators and clocks and enable the
UFS host controller driver and the Qualcomm UFS platform driver. The UFS
phy is selected by the Qualcomm UFS driver.
The simple ondemand devfreq governor must be builtin, as there's no
mechanism for automatically loading it, causing UFS HCD initialization
to fail.

Now as the Amstrad Delta board provides GPIO lookup tables, switch from
GPIO numbers to GPIO descriptors and use the table to locate required
GPIO pins.
The card uses two pins, one for jack and the other for voice modem
codec DAI control.
For jack pin, remove hardcoded GPIO number and use GPIO descriptor
based variant of jack GPIO initialization.
For modem_codec pin, declare static variable for storing its GPIO
descriptor, obtain it on card initialization and replace obsolete
ams_delta_latch2_write() with gpiod_set_value(). For that to work,
don't request the modem_codec pin from the board init code anymore.
If the modem_codec GPIO lookup fails, skip initialization of
functionality of the card which depends on its availability.
Pin naming used by the driver should be followed while respective GPIO
lookup table is initialized by a board init code.

We may have LOGICRETSTATE cleared by the bootloader or kexec boot.
Currently this means we will see lost GPIO interrupts at least for
network interfaces such as wlcore and smsc911x if PER hits retention.
Let's fix the issue by making sure LOGICRETSTATE is set. Once we have
GPIOs working with wakeirqs then we should be able to clear it.

The powerdomain control registers are stored in the WKUP powerdomain on
AM33XX/AM43XX, which is lost on RTC-only suspend and also hibernate. This
adds context save and restore functions for those registers.
Sometimes the powerdomain state does not need to change,
perhaps we only need to change memory retention states, so make
sure the restored state is different from the current state before we wait
for a transition.
